#C016E4 Hex Color Code

#C016E4

The Hexadecimal Color #C016E4 is a contrast shade of Dark Violet. #C016E4 RGB value is rgb(192, 22, 228). RGB Color Model of #C016E4 consists of 75% red, 8% green and 89% blue. HSL color Mode of #C016E4 has 290°(degrees) Hue, 82% Saturation and 49% Lightness. #C016E4 color has an wavelength of 437.40741n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#C016E4 is #CC33F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#C016E4 is #B1D. The Closest Color to #C016E4 is #9400D3. Official Name of #C016E4 Hex Code is Shocking Pink.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#C016E4 is 16 Cyan 90 Magenta 0 Yellow 11 Black and #C016E4 CMY is 16, 90,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#C016E4 is hsl(290,82,49,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(290, 90, 89).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#C016E4 is 36.03, 17.38, 74.84.
Hex8 Value of #C016E4 is #C016E4FF. Decimal Value of #C016E4 is 12588772 and Octal Value of #C016E4 is 60013344. Binary Value of #C016E4 is 11000000, 10110, 11100100 and Android of #C016E4 is 4290778852 / 0xffc016e4.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#C016E4 is 0.281, 0.136, 0.136 and YIQ Color Space of #C016E4 is 96.314, 35.1152, 100.0622.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#C016E4 is 21.72, 4.61, 73.94.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#C016E4 is 48.74, 82.83, -64.89.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#C016E4 is 48.74, 49.83, -106.61.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#C016E4 is 48.74, 105.22, 321.92. Hunter Lab variable of #C016E4 is 41.69, 81.31, -77.25.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#C016E4

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
